>> OCTOBER DOUBLE WHAMMY FOR OUR 5th BIRTHDAY <<

Going Places has reached the grand old age of five and it only seems like yesterday when we held our first party in T2 at The Gallery and were promptly offered a monthly residency by Danny Newman just a few hours into the first event! Since then Going Places has criss-crossed the globe pursuing the freshest international talent each month and offering them a platform to break into the rigid London scene... we’re proud to have provided Tony Senghore, Tiger Stripes and Muzzaik with their UK debuts among others.

Our international guests have included chopstick! (Germany), Aldrin (Singapore), Livio (Romania), Mashtronic (Germany), Anton Neumark (Russia), Robot Needs Oil (Poland), Hernan Serrao (Argentina), Tim Andresen (Denmark) and Master H (France) plus from the UK shores Mike Monday, Rui Da Silva, Deepgroove and Paul Thomas. Twice Going Places was invited to host The Gallery across three rooms and headline guests included Hernan Cattaneo, Satoshi Tomiie and Agoria. As well as these fantastic guests, Going Places now boasts three superb residents in the shape of Tania von Pear alongside Rick Maia and Ilana Belsky and a new home at Egg as part of the Satellite 31 parties.

FRIDAY 24th OCTOBER @ MINISTRY OF SOUND
GOING PLACES HEROES with 16 Bit Lolitas & Jody Wisternoff
For The Grand Finale, we are VERY excited to be invited back to join our spiritual home, The Gallery! We’ve a special ‘Going Places Heroes’ line-up of UK & international guests in the shape of Holland’s 16 BIT LOLITAS and the UK’s very own JODY WISTERNOFF from Way Out West. Plus as GP takes over we will be dressing the bar in our internaitonal travel theme as well giving away some special musical surprises all of which will getting you itching to get on the dancefloor, wave your hands in the air and throw some shapes ‘cos it’s a disco, after all...

WHEN... Friday, 24th October
WHO... The Box...The Gallery presents Global Underground Lima...Nick Warren, Hernan Cattaneo & Seb Fontaine
The Bar...Going Places... 16 Bit Lolitas, Jody Wisternoff, Tania von Pear & Rick Maia
WHERE... Ministry of Sound, 103 Gaunt Street, London SE1 (Tube/BR – Elephant & Castle)
DOORS... 10.30pm – late
PRICES...£15 adv, members & NUS//£18 on the door
